主题函数(theme function)在ggplot2中用于自定义图形的外观,包括字体、颜色、坐标轴标签等。如果你发现主题函数没有将更改应用到ggplot对象,可能是以下几个原因:
library(ggplot2)
# 创建ggplot对象
p <- ggplot(mtcars, aes(x = mpg, y = hp)) +
geom_point()
# 应用主题
p + theme_minimal()
p + theme(plot.title = element_text(family = "Arial"))
# 错误的做法
p <- p + theme_minimal()
p + geom_smooth() + theme_minimal()
install.packages("ggplot2")
library(ggplot2)
ggsave("plot.png", plot = p)
如果以上方法都不能解决问题,可以提供更多的代码细节,以便进一步诊断问题。
领取专属 10元无门槛券
手把手带您无忧上云